Contractors have two options to choose from when it comes to sealers: penetrating and non penetrating (or topical). A topical sealer resides on the top of the concrete, often producing a shiny look. A ...

Cook County homeowners may take advantage of several valuable property-tax-saving exemptions. There are currently four exemptions that must be applied for or renewed annually: The Homeowner Exemption, Senior Citizen Homestead Exemption, Senior Citizen Assessment Freeze Exemption, and the Home Improvement Exemption.
